Rafi accepted Islam, but his wife refused to accept it. She came to the Prophet ﷺ and said, "My daughter, who is just weaned," or something similar.Rafi said, "My daughter."The Prophet ﷺ said to him, "Sit on one side," and said to her, "Sit on the other side." Then he placed the little girl between them and said, "Call her."The girl leaned toward her mother. The Prophet ﷺ then said, "O Allah, guide her." The girl then leaned toward her father, and he took her.

[Hasan]. Ahmad narrated it: 5/446, from the hadith of Isa, and Nasai in Kubra, no. 6385, from the hadith of Abdul-Hameed bin Jafar, with the same wording. Hakim graded it sahih: 2/206, 207, and Dhahabi agreed with him. See also Sunan Ibn Majah, no. 2352, with my verification.
